How much do pharma genetics j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for pharma genetics in the United States is $43.97,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36.30 and $53.37 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Senior Project Coordinator - Pharma (Hybrid, Lawrenceville, NJ) 

We are seeking a Senior Project Coordinator - Pharma for a global pharmaceutical client. The Medical organization strives to be recognized globally as a leading and highly respected biopharmaceutical medical organization. Within Medical Affairs, you will have the opportunity to help impact patient outcomes by supporting the development and appropriate use of innovative medicines. The Medical function plays a valuable role in maximizing the potential of scientific and medical innovation, bridging clinical development with clinical practice while expanding understanding of the broader healthcare landscape. 

This position reports to the Vice President, Portfolio & Alliance Strategy (PAS), and is a key member of the Global Medical Oncology team. The primary responsibility of the Senior Project Coordinator is to support the execution of deliverables across PAS, with a focus on the following areas: 

This is a 40-hour per-week, 6-month contract (extensions possible), 50% onsite at the client’s office in Lawrenceville, NJ. 

This is a W2 role as a Stage 4 Solutions employee. Health benefits and 401K are offered. 

Responsibilities:  

Administrative and Operational Support 

  • Provide administrative support to the PAS team for day-to-day operations and project-related activities as needed. 

  • Manage calendars and coordinate meeting scheduling. 

  • Prepare meeting minutes and track action items to ensure timely follow-up. 

  • Coordinate and organize on-site and off-site PAS team meetings, including agenda development and logistics. 

  • Collaborate with Human Resources to support recruitment activities, including candidate communications and interview scheduling. 

Contract and Budget Coordination Support 

  • Support PAS team members in coordinating and finalizing project expenditures, purchase order creation, invoice processing, and related financial activities. 

Project Coordination and Support 

  • Assist with PAS initiatives, which may include alliance management, portfolio strategy, biomarker initiatives, and clinical guidelines/pathways projects, including project documentation and stakeholder communications. 

  • Manage and maintain PAS SharePoint sites and related resources. 

  • Coordinate agency and consultancy engagements as required. 

Requirements:  

  • 4+ years of strong project coordination and organ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ously. 

  • Experience in oncology is required. 

  • Advanced proficiency with Microsoft Office applications, including Excel, Word, and PowerPoint. 

  • Strong interpersonal skills with the 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ment. 

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ills. 

  • High attention to detail, commitment to quality, and strong follow-through on deliverables. 

  • Experience supporting large, cross-functional, and interdisciplinary teams. 

  • Demonstrated ability to work effectively within cross-functional organizations. 

  • Bachelor's degree in a scientific discipline or equivalent experience in pharmaceutical research, development, or commercialization; a scientific background is strongly preferred.
